89#if !defined(CPU_SETSIZE)
90  // Define type and macros for cpu mask operations
91  // Note: this code is hacked together to deal with difference
92  // function signatures across versions of glibc, ie those that take
93  // cpu_set_t versus those that take unsigned long.  -johnhuang
94  typedef uint64 cpu_set_t;
95  #define CPU_SETSIZE                   (sizeof(cpu_set_t) * 8)
96  #define CPU_ISSET(index, cpu_set_ptr) (*(cpu_set_ptr) & 1ull << (index))
97  #define CPU_SET(index, cpu_set_ptr)   (*(cpu_set_ptr) |= 1ull << (index))
98  #define CPU_ZERO(cpu_set_ptr)         (*(cpu_set_ptr) = 0)
99  #define CPU_CLR(index, cpu_set_ptr)   (*(cpu_set_ptr) &= ~(1ull << (index)))
100#endif
101
102static inline bool cpuset_isequal(const cpu_set_t *c1, const cpu_set_t *c2) {
103  for (int i = 0; i < CPU_SETSIZE; ++i)
104    if ((CPU_ISSET(i, c1) != 0) != (CPU_ISSET(i, c2) != 0))
105      return false;
106  return true;
107}
108
109static inline bool cpuset_issubset(const cpu_set_t *c1, const cpu_set_t *c2) {
110  for (int i = 0; i < CPU_SETSIZE; ++i)
111    if (CPU_ISSET(i, c1) && !CPU_ISSET(i, c2))
112      return false;
113  return true;
114}
115
116static inline int cpuset_count(const cpu_set_t *cpuset) {
117  int count = 0;
118  for (int i = 0; i < CPU_SETSIZE; ++i)
119    if (CPU_ISSET(i, cpuset))
120      ++count;
121  return count;
122}
123
124static inline void cpuset_set_ab(cpu_set_t *cpuset, int a, int b) {
125  CPU_ZERO(cpuset);
126  for (int i = a; i < b; ++i)
127    CPU_SET(i, cpuset);
128}
129
130static inline string cpuset_format(const cpu_set_t *cpuset) {
131  string format;
132  int digit = 0, last_non_zero_size = 1;
133  for (int i = 0; i < CPU_SETSIZE; ++i) {
134    if (CPU_ISSET(i, cpuset)) {
135      digit |= 1 << (i & 3);
136    }
137    if ((i & 3) == 3) {
138      format += char(digit <= 9 ? '0' + digit: 'A' + digit - 10);
139      if (digit) {
140        last_non_zero_size = format.size();
141        digit = 0;
142      }
143    }
144  }
145  if (digit) {
146    format += char(digit <= 9 ? '0' + digit: 'A' + digit - 10);
147    last_non_zero_size = format.size();
148  }
149  format.erase(last_non_zero_size);
150  reverse(format.begin(), format.end());
151  return format;
152}

154static const int32 kUSleepOneSecond = 1000000;
155
156// This is guaranteed not to use signals.
157inline bool sat_usleep(int32 microseconds) {
158  timespec req;
159  req.tv_sec = microseconds / 1000000;
160  // Convert microseconds argument to nano seconds.
161  req.tv_nsec = (microseconds % 1000000) * 1000;
162  return nanosleep(&req, NULL) == 0;
163}
164
165// This is guaranteed not to use signals.
166inline bool sat_sleep(time_t seconds) {
167  timespec req;
168  req.tv_sec = seconds;
169  req.tv_nsec = 0;
170  return nanosleep(&req, NULL) == 0;
171}
172
173// Get an error code description for use in error messages.
174//
175// Args:
176//   error_num: an errno error code
177inline string ErrorString(int error_num) {
178  char buf[256];
179#ifdef STRERROR_R_CHAR_P
180  return string(strerror_r(error_num, buf, sizeof buf));
181#else
182  if (strerror_r(error_num, buf, sizeof buf))
183    return "unknown failure";
184  else
185    return string(buf);
186#endif
187}
